What is Hydrofarm Holdings Group Shares Outstanding (EOP)?

Shares outstanding are shares that have been authorized, issued, and purchased by investors and are held by them. Hydrofarm Holdings Group's shares outstanding for the quarter that ended in Dec. 2023 was 45.8 Mil.

Hydrofarm Holdings Group's quarterly shares outstanding increased from Sep. 2023 (45.7 Mil) to Dec. 2023 (45.8 Mil). It means Hydrofarm Holdings Group issued new shares from Sep. 2023 to Dec. 2023 .

Hydrofarm Holdings Group's annual shares outstanding increased from Dec. 2022 (45.2 Mil) to Dec. 2023 (45.8 Mil). It means Hydrofarm Holdings Group issued new shares from Dec. 2022 to Dec. 2023 .

Hydrofarm Holdings Group Shares Outstanding (EOP) Calculation

Shares outstanding are shares that have been authorized, issued, and purchased by investors and are held by them. They have voting rights and represent ownership in the corporation by the person that holds the shares. They should be distinguished from treasury shares, which are shares held by the corporation itself, having no exercisable rights.

Shares outstanding can be calculated as either basic or fully diluted. The fully diluted shares outstanding count includes diluting securities, such as options, warrants or convertibles.

Please note: GuruFocus named Shares Outstanding (EOP) is the shares for that end of period. It is usually used to calculate balance sheet related items, such as Book Value per Share, etc. While Shares Outstanding (Diluted Average) and Shares Outstanding (Basic Average) are the weighted average shares over a period of time (a year, a quarter, or so). They are usually used to calculate income statement or cashflow statement related items, such as Earnings per Share (Diluted), etc.


Hydrofarm Holdings Group  (NAS:HYFM) Shares Outstanding (EOP) Explanation

A company may buy back shares or issue shares in any fiscal period. If a company buys back shares, we should observe that the total number of shares decline. If the company issues new shares, the number of shares outstanding increases.

Usually the presence of treasury shares and a history of buyback are good indicators that company has competitive advantage. But studies have shown that companies usually buy back at wrong time. Buying back shares below its intrinsic value increases value for remaining shareholders. Buying back overvalued shares destroys value for existing shareholders.

Hydrofarm Holdings Group (Hydrofarm Holdings Group) Business Description

Traded in Other Exchanges
Address
1510 Main Street, Shoemakersville, PA, USA, 19526
Hydrofarm Holdings Group Inc is a distributor and manufacturer of agriculture equipment and supplies. Some of its products include lighting solutions, growing media (i.e., premium soils and soil alternatives), nutrients, equipment, and supplies sold under proprietary, exclusive/preferred brands, or non-exclusive/distributed brands. The business is organized into two operating segments, the U.S. and Canada.
